When (NYSE: BRK-A)(NYSE: BRK-B) launched its third-quarter revenues report, we learned that Warren Buffett and his group had rather an active quarter in the stock market. The expense basis of Berkshire's huge stock portfolio increased by about $9. 6 billion, and it appeared that there had actually been some selling in the portfolio also.

Here's a breakdown of the recent moves financiers must learn about. Image source: The Motley Fool. We already learnt about a couple stock purchases Buffett and his lieutenants made-- specifically that they invested more than $2 billion contributing to their already big position in and invested $720 million in's recent IPO.

With that in mind, here's a rundown of what stocks Berkshire Hathaway added to its portfolio in the third quarter: (NYSE: BAC) 85,092,006 $2. 35 billion No (NYSE: SNOW) 6,125,376 $1. 44 billion Yes (NYSE: GM) 5,319,000 $224 million No (NYSE: ABBV) 21,264,316 $1. 86 billion Yes (NYSE: MRK) 22,403,102 $1. 86 billion Yes (NYSE: BMY) 29,971,194 $1.

Market value as of 11/16/2020. The greatest story on the buying side was the addition of not one but 4 big pharma stocks. Buffett (or among his stock pickers) initiated stakes worth nearly $6 billion entirely, consisting of three big and almost equal-sized positions in AbbVie, Merck, and Bristol Myers.

The same opts for bank stocks, with the Wells Fargo, JPMorgan Chase, and other bank-stock sales including up to nearly $6 billion. On the selling side, the greatest surprise is certainly the sale of the business's entire Costco stake.

Also surprising is that Berkshire offered more than 40% of its Barrick Gold financial investment, which was simply started throughout the 2nd quarter. warren buffett buys companies. In between Berkshire's enormous buybacks, this quarter's wave of other stock purchases, and some other investments Berkshire has actually made just recently, it is crystal clear that Warren Buffett is now in capital implementation mode.

Securities and Exchange Commission requires all investment supervisors with more than $100 million in assets to submit a Form 13F quarterly to reveal any changes in share ownership. These filings include an essential level of transparency to the stock market and offer Buffett-ologists a chance to get a bead on what he's believing.

But if he pares his holdings in a stock, it can trigger financiers to rethink their own investments. And keep in mind: Not all "Warren Buffett stocks" are actually his picks. Axalta, which makes industrial coverings and paints for developing facades, pipelines and cars, signed up with the ranks of the Buffett stocks in 2015, when Berkshire Hathaway purchased 20 million shares in AXTA from personal equity company Carlyle Group (CG) - warren buffett buys companies. The stake makes good sense considered that Buffett is a veteran fan of the paint market; Berkshire Hathaway bought house-paint maker Benjamin Moore in 2000.



The business, which makes commercial finishes and paints for developing exteriors, pipelines and automobiles, is the belle of the ball when it comes to mergers and acquisitions suitors. The business has actually declined more than one buyout quote in the past, and analysts keep in mind that it's an ideal target for various global coatings firms.
